The goal of this randomised controlled trial is to investigate the effects of a 2-week high-frequency transcranial pulsed current stimulation (tPCS) on cognitive outcomes in older and healthy adults. The main questions it aims to answer are:
1. Would a single session of anodal tPCS over the left prefrontal cortex improve working memory, task inhibition, and task switching in healthy young and older adults, compared to anodal transcranial direct current stimulation (tDCS) and sham-tPCS?
2. Would repeated session of anodal-tPCS (2-weeks) lead to improvements in working memory, task inhibition, and task switching in healthy young and older adults, compared to tDCS and sham-tPCS?
3. Will tPCS be better tolerated among healthy adults, compared to tDCS?
Researchers will compare tPCS / tDCS / sham-tPCS to see if there are any differences in cognitive outcomes after 1 session and after repeated sessions, as well as to compare the tolerance of tPCS against tDCS and sham-tPCS.
Participants will be requested to:
* Undergo 1 of 3 of the following conditions: tDCS / tPCS / sham-tPCS
* Complete three sessions of cognitive tasks testing working memory, inhibition and task switching at baseline (pre-stimulation), after day 1 of brain stimulation and after 10 sessions of brain stimulation (post- repeated stimulation)
* Undergo fNIRS-EEG brain measurements concurrently with the cognitive tasks
